Key Responsibilities: Providing World-Class Support to Our Clients

  • Connect directly with veterinary centers to coordinate prescription refills, resolve client issues, and clarify order requests, ensuring seamless communication and exceptional customer service.
  • Investigate and troubleshoot to determine suitable solutions for clients and facility partners, following up as needed to resolve issues and exceed expectations.
  • Accurately complete data entry of prescriptions into Chewy's healthcare software, maintaining high-quality standards and attention to detail.
  • Work with empathy, patience, and understanding to address client and partner concerns, providing personalized support and resolving issues efficiently.
  • Demonstrate a willingness to learn and grow, embracing feedback and using it as an opportunity to develop and improve.
  • Communicate effectively with veterinary facilities via phone, utilizing internal programs and systems to investigate solutions and document call notes.
  • Manage a significant portion of the business day handling outbound veterinary facility/client phone contacts, requiring strong multitasking and organizational skills.

Essential and Preferred Qualifications: The Skills and Qualities We're Looking For

To succeed in this role, you'll need:

  • Excellent communication skills (written, verbal, and listening), with the ability to articulate complex information clearly and compassionately.
  • The capacity to multitask, handling multiple conversations and tasks simultaneously while maintaining attention to detail.
  • A proactive and self-starting approach, with a strong work ethic and commitment to delivering high-quality results.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Outlook and other software applications.
  • A high school diploma or equivalent, with a Bachelor's degree preferred.
  • The ability to obtain and maintain a Pharmacy Specialist Permit from the Kentucky Board of Pharmacy, where applicable.
  • Strong critical thinking skills, with the ability to analyze problems and develop effective solutions.
  • A demonstrated ability to work well under pressure, adapting to changing priorities and business needs.
  • Flexibility to adjust your schedule as needed, with a willingness to work longer hours or adjust to changing business requirements.
  • A commitment to maintaining confidentiality and securing sensitive information.
  • The ability to pass a background check and maintain a professional and respectful demeanor at all times.
